Vhong Navarro Gets Justice, Free from the Deniece Cornejo Case

Vhong Navarro, with a trembling voice and tear-filled eyes, conveyed his appreciation after the conviction of businessman Cedric Lee and model Deniece Cornejo by the Taguig regional trial court in the case of severe unlawful detention brought against them by the TV presenter.

In 2014, Navarro initiated legal proceedings against Lee, Cornejo, Guerrero, and Palma Raz. The TV personality was unlawfully held in custody after an accusation of rape made by Cornejo.

Lee submitted a request to dismiss the case, but the Taguig court rejected his motion. The entrepreneur appealed his case to the Court of Appeals, which upheld the decision made by the lower court.

Lee, Cornejo, Guerrero, and Palma Raz were each given a 40-year jail term. Additionally, they were collectively and individually instructed to pay a total of P300,000 for civil compensation and moral and exemplary damages.

Deniece Cornejo: Guilty Beyond Reasonable Doubt

At the May 2 promulgation, Taguig Regional Trial Court Branch 153 ruled Ferdinand Guerrero, Simeon Palma Raz Jr., Lee, and Cornejo guilty beyond a reasonable doubt and sentenced them to reclusion perpetua. 

Imprisonment for reclusion perpetua ranges from 20 years and one day to 40 years.

Article 27 of the revised Penal Code on reclusion perpetua states that “anyone sentenced to any of the perpetual penalties shall be pardoned after undergoing the penalty for thirty years, unless such person by reason of his conduct or some other serious cause shall be considered by the Chief Executive as unworthy of pardon.”

“Wherefore, premises considered, this court hereby finds accused Deniece Millinette Cornejo, Cedric Lee, Ferdinand Guerrero, and Simeon Palma Raz, guilty beyond reasonable doubt for the crime of serious illegal detention for ransom, defined and punished under Article 267 of the Revised Penal Code, as amended; and hereby sentences them to suffer the penalty of reclusion perpetua,” Taguig RTC Branch 153 Presiding Judge Mariam Bien wrote in the decision. 

Vhong’s Back at “Showtime!”

On Thursday, May 2, Navarro sang along to the “It’s Showtime” theme song with a lot of energy. Moreover, it was his job to greet the live audience with the phrase “What’s up, Madlang Pipol!” After the lively acts and welcomes, Navarro took the stage to show how much he appreciated everything.

Navarro told his law team and ABS-CBN management how grateful he was that they had always believed in him and helped him. He also told his fans how grateful he was that they had always believed in him, even when people said bad things about him.

“To the staff of ‘Showtime,’ the ‘Showtime’ family,’ thank you very much for your patience,” he said, looking at the other speakers.
